Question: I have been having a growth on the side of my foot for a while now. I have never really had a doctor look at it before, as other than being ugly to look at, and can be sensitive at times when rubbed on, it hasn't given me any issue. I was wondering what this could possibly be?
Brief Answer:
Probably granuloma, follow the advice below
Detailed Answer:
Hello dear and Welcome to ‘Ask A Doctor’ service. I have reviewed your query.
I also reviewed the attached reports.
In my opinion the symptoms seem to be related to a condition named granuloma annulare.
It is commonly caused my minor injuries.
I suggest to use a steroid cream for local application such as Hydrocortisone cream.
Usually they go away on its own and no other treatment is required.
If it will not go away you should see a dermatologist for other possible treatment such as light therapy.
To conclude, they are usually benign, so you should not be worried.
